A delicious and hearty casserole combining ham, rice, and black beans, perfect for a family dinner.
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
Ensure the oven is fully preheated before placing the casserole inside for even cooking.
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the diced onion, green pepper, and ham, and sauté until the vegetables are softened and the ham is slightly browned.
Stir frequently to prevent sticking and ensure even cooking.
Add the bay leaf and salt to the skillet, stirring to combine. Remove from heat.
Adding the bay leaf enhances the aroma of the dish.
In a large casserole dish, combine the cooked black beans, cooked rice, and the sautéed mixture. Toss gently to mix evenly.
Be gentle while mixing to maintain the texture of the beans and rice.
Cover the casserole dish with a lid or aluminum foil and bake in the preheated oven for 30 minutes, or until thoroughly heated.
Covering the dish helps retain moisture and ensures even heating.
Remove from the oven, discard the bay leaf, and serve warm. Enjoy your meal!
Garnish with chopped fresh parsley or a squeeze of lime juice for added freshness.
